We are seeking an experiencedPainter/Maintenance Assistantto help maintain the prestigious appearance of our luxury assisted living community. You will be painting, staining and touching up high-traffic areas that may not be accessible during the day. Additional responsibilities include:
- Applying paints, stains, surface preparatory materials, and undercoating materials to a variety of surfaces
- Using and operating required tools and equipment skillfully and safely
- Mixing and matching paints and varnishes
- Estimating time and materials required on widely varied assignments
- Following Materials Safety Data Sheets and ensuring compliance with hazardous materials guidelines, as appropriate
- Assisting with plumbing, carpentry, electrical, furniture assembly, snow removal, equipment repair, preventative maintenance and HVAC
The ideal candidate will have the following skills/ qualifications:
- Experience with the residential, commercial, and industrial practices and processes of the painting trade
- Knowledge of the tools, equipment, materials and application techniques common to the painting trade, including paints, varnishes, lacquers, enamels, epoxies, paint removers and related materials
- Knowledge and skill in safely handling hazardous materials, including application and disposal
- Skilled in the preparation and application of paints, stains and surface preparation materials to a wide variety of surfaces (interior and exterior experience preferred)
- A proven ability to paint in a clean and precise manner
